+ # Stack Encode
2
+
3
+ A simple gem for automating the encoding process with ffmpeg.
4
+
5
+ ## Installation
6
+
7
+ $ gem install stack-encode
8
+
9
+ ## Usage
10
+
11
+ See the help screen:
12
+
13
+ ```bash
14
+ $ stack-encode help
15
+
16
+ stack-encode commands:
17
+ stack-encode encode FILES # Encodes a number video or audio files
18
+ stack-encode help [COMMAND] # Describe available commands or one specific command
19
+ stack-encode version # Outputs the version
20
+ ```
21
+
22
+ Example encode command:
23
+
24
+ ```bash
25
+ $ stack-encode encode -d ~/destination/ /source/files/*
26
+ Trancoding 2011-05-31_0053_lo.mpg to Mp4: [#################################] 100%
27
+ Trancoding 2011-05-31_0053_loaud3.mp2 to Mp3: [#################################] 100%
28
+ Trancoding 2011-05-31_0053_loaud4.mp2 to Mp3: [#################################] 100%
29
+ Trancoding 2014-05-26_0010_lo.mp4 to Mp4: [#################################] 100%
30
+ ```

@@ -0,0 +1,64 @@
1
+ module StackEncode
2
+ require 'find'
3
+ require 'thor'
4
+ require 'streamio-ffmpeg'
5
+
6
+ class Cli < Thor
7
+ include Thor::Actions
8
+
9
+ # catch control-c and exit
10
+ trap("SIGINT") {
11
+ puts " bye"
12
+ exit!
13
+ }
14
+
15
+ package_name "stack-encode"
16
+ map %w(-v --version) => :version
17
+
18
+ desc "version", "Outputs the version"
19
+ def version
20
+ say "stack-encode v#{StackEncode::VERSION}"
21
+ end
22
+
23
+ desc "encode FILES", "Encodes a number video or audio files"
24
+ option :destination,
25
+ desc: "destination directory",
26
+ aliases: '-d'
27
+ option :video_format,
28
+ desc: "video format",
29
+ aliases: '-v',
30
+ default: 'mp4'
31
+ option :audio_format,
32
+ desc: "audio format",
33
+ aliases: '-a',
34
+ default: 'mp3'
35
+ def encode(*files)
36
+ FFMPEG.logger = Logger.new('/dev/null')
37
+ files.each do |source|
38
+ movie = FFMPEG::Movie.new(source)
39
+ dest_format = movie.video_stream ? options[:video_format] : options[:audio_format]
40
+ dest_dir = options[:destination] || File.dirname(source)
41
+ banner = "Trancoding #{File.basename(source)} to #{dest_format.upcase}"
42
+ transcoded_movie = movie.transcode(
43
+ File.expand_path(
44
+ "#{dest_dir}/" + File.basename(source,
45
+ File.extname(source)
46
+ ) + ".#{dest_format}"
47
+ )
48
+ ) {|progress| print_progress(progress * 100, banner)}
49
+ puts
50
+ transcoded_movie
51
+ end
52
+ end
53
+
54
+ no_commands do
55
+ # Helper function to print a progress bar in the console
56
+ def print_progress(progress, banner)
57
+ print "\r#{banner}:\t[" + ('#' * (progress.round / 3)) + (' ' * (100/3 - progress.round / 3)) + ']'
58
+ printf (progress < 100 ? " %02d\%" : " %3d\%"), progress
59
+ $stdout.flush
60
+ end
61
+
62
+ end
63
+ end
64
+ end
